Poison Hemlock (Conium maculatum) is one of the most toxic plants in the world, commonly found in various environments where soil disturbance and moisture levels support its growth. This highly poisonous plant spreads aggressively, endangering humans, livestock, and wildlife.
From roadside ditches to agricultural lands, Poison Hemlock takes root in places where it can outcompete native vegetation. It prefers damp conditions near waterways but also invades dry, open fields and pastures.
Poison Hemlock’s rapid seed dispersal allows it to colonize new areas, making eradication a persistent challenge.Due to its ability to thrive in different landscapes, identifying Poison Hemlock most common locations is crucial for safety and control.

1. Roadsides
Poison Hemlock is frequently found along roadsides, thriving in disturbed soil. The plant spreads aggressively in these areas due to minimal competition and abundant sunlight. Its toxic nature poses a risk to humans and animals traveling nearby.
Roadside ditches provide the perfect conditions for Poison Hemlock growth. The plant takes advantage of water runoff and loose soil, allowing its roots to establish quickly. Over time, it forms dense colonies that can be challenging to eradicate.
To control Poison Hemlock on roadsides, regular mowing and herbicide treatments are necessary. Without intervention, it can spread rapidly and invade adjacent lands. Monitoring roadside vegetation helps prevent further infestations.

3. Riverbanks and Wetlands
Poison Hemlock thrives along riverbanks due to moist soil and ample sunlight. The plant benefits from seasonal flooding, which disperses its seeds over large areas. Its rapid spread threatens native wetland vegetation.
Wetlands provide an ideal habitat where Poison Hemlock outcompetes native plants. The high moisture levels encourage its growth, allowing it to reach full maturity quickly. Its deep root system stabilizes in soft soil, making removal challenging.
Controlling Poison Hemlock in wetland areas requires a combination of manual removal and selective herbicides. Preventing seed dispersal is crucial to limiting its spread. Regular monitoring ensures wetland ecosystems remain balanced.

10. Roadside Ditches and Railways
Poison Hemlock commonly grows in roadside ditches and railway embankments due to soil disturbance and water runoff. These areas provide ideal conditions for its spread, as vehicles and trains disperse its seeds. Its presence along transportation routes increases the risk of accidental human and animal exposure.
Highway and railway maintenance crews often struggle to control Poison Hemlock. The plant’s deep roots and rapid growth make it difficult to eradicate completely. Frequent mowing and herbicide application are necessary to keep infestations under control.
Preventing Poison Hemlock from overtaking roadside areas requires proactive measures. Regular vegetation management, public awareness, and proper disposal of plant material reduce its spread. Encouraging the growth of native plants can help suppress Poison Hemlock infestations over time.

Where Is Poison Hemlock Most Commonly Found FAQs
1. Can Poison Hemlock grow in dry areas? Yes, but it prefers moist environments. Dry conditions limit its spread. However, it can survive in drought-resistant soil.
2. How does Poison Hemlock spread? It spreads through seeds, wind dispersal, and water runoff. Human activity also contributes to its movement.
3. Is Poison Hemlock harmful to humans? Yes, all parts of the plant are toxic. Contact with skin can cause irritation, while ingestion can be fatal.
4. What is the best way to remove Poison Hemlock? Manual removal combined with herbicides works best. Protective gear is necessary during removal.
5. Does Poison Hemlock grow year-round? It typically grows in spring and summer. Seeds remain dormant in winter, germinating in warmer months.
6. Can animals safely graze near Poison Hemlock? No, even small amounts can be lethal. Livestock should be kept away from infested areas.
7. Is Poison Hemlock found worldwide? Yes, it is prevalent in North America, Europe, and Asia. It thrives in temperate climates.
